Transaction 6795ecb0158ca6cec95c80538321025b55cd8bd15169fc3c2d5958fcfc9f798a
1 Input
1 Output
-
6795ecb0158ca6cec95c80538321025b55cd8bd15169fc3c2d5958fcfc9f798a:0
- value
- 113826281
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9856806a364b35f9b85843af9b7170afe262c52 OP_EQUAL
- address
- 3MXANQYY9LSYwQrwg82rSrwRkykZto2nkG